Choosing Your Kids Waterproof Watch
Some watches are good for standing up to rain, others can take a dive in the pool or a snorkeling trip just fine. Manufacturers will indicate at what depth of water the watch can still function.
A plastic watch with velcro strap can handle most situations and are quite affordable. The Timex Stretch Band watches are an example of this. Watches with a polyurethane or resin body will tolerate rougher handling. A velcro strap is easiest but tends to be a bit less durable if worn for many years. Buckle clasps are more secure but are more difficult to handle. However, a pinless buckle clasp can be a good compromise.
For many kids, having the date and time is all that's necessary. For other kids, especially those who swim, a timer and stop watch function is valuable. Certainly, backlighting can make the watch face easier to view, especially at night.
Popular Kids Waterproof Watches
Speedo offers theirs in a variety dual toned designs: aqua/gray, pink/gray, red/gray, neon green/gray, blue/black, and black. These watches feature quartz movement and a polyurethane strap with pinless buckle for easy and secure fastening. They are water resistant to 164 feet. The backlit digital display provides the time, day, date, and month. Functions also include an interval timer, stopwatch, and alarm.
Timex has several digital waterproof watches for kids as well as some analog options. Their affordable stretch band watches offer quartz movement with an elastic fabric strap and velcro clasp. They feature a stopwatch, alarm, and timer function. The large buttons make them easy to operate for kids ages 6 and under. They display both date and time in digital format and provide an Indiglo night light.
Timex also offers their Iron Kid's designs which have a nylon band and sturdy resin body that's shock resistant as well as water resistant to 165 feet. You'll also find Timex's stainless steel "My First Outdoor" watch that offers and analog display and canvas band with velcro clasp that is water resistant to 99 feet.
